摘 要:选择不同时期新疆春小麦种植面积最大的主栽品种和近期推广品种共5个,对它们产量潜力和农艺性状进行了研究。结果表明:新育成品种的产量潜力显著提高,成熟期提前,株高明显降低,生物学产量和单位面积穗数基本保持稳定,每穗粒数有所增加,千粒重和收获指数大幅度提高;对品种来源分析表明,CIMMYT小麦种质在以往新疆春小麦品种改良中起了决定性作用。The main cultivars and 5 recently released cultivars of spring wheat in Xinjiang were selected to investigate yield potentialities and agronomic traits. The result demonstrated that the yield potentialities of newly cultivated cultivar was significantly increased;Maturity phase came ahead of time;Plant height was remarkably reduced;Bioloical yield and spike number per unit area were of stability; The grain number per spike was increased; Thousand-kernel weight and harvest index were greatly increased. The analysis of cultivar source revealed that CIMMT wheat germplasm played a great role in improving wheat cultivars in Xinjiang.
